Jonathan Duhamel Wins $2 million at PokerStars Event

 When Jonathan Duhamel came out of nowhere to last year’s World Series of Poker tournament, the poker world thought it was just a fluke. However, the professional Canadian poker player has proven that he is more than a one-hit wonder, making a remarkable performance at the recent PokerStars Caribbean Adventure. 

At the recent poker tournament, Duhamel has done something that no other poker player has ever attempted: he played the entire event. You’d think that the exhaustion would have affected his performance, but he just seemed more driven. As such, Duhamel placed in the top ten of every event in which he took part. 

His largest prize came from the $25 000 high-roller competition, in which he placed second for a prize of more than $630 000. He also made $239 000 after coming in first of a $5000 no-limit hold ‘em event and $313 000 for placing fourth in a $100 000 high-roller event. 

After his impressive performance, it is obvious that Duhamel is a talent in the international poker world. Cashing five times in the WSOP (one of them a main event win) and 13 times in other major tournaments indicates that Duhamel is on his way to becoming one of the best poker players in the world.
